口语要素”是李阳疯狂英语突破法的一个重要概念,特别地道,含含糊糊,一闪而过,听起来想一个单词一样的口语单位!李阳.克立兹要求学员必须首先掌握一定数量的口语要素,打好坚实的口语、听力基础,增强交流信心,达成说一句顶十句的疯狂境界和自信。 ; g' P. Y  U  C! j6 ^
下面为大家提供口语要素228例精选。最好的验证是否掌握的方法是看着汉语脱口而出英文,或由别人说汉语,你立刻翻译成英文!不要只是反复地、机械地、大脑几乎麻木地读!
1 E4 f- |2 u* @. H" J: L6 Z一定要把这些句子变成你的拿手好戏,随时随地脱口而出,并经常用来自言自语以保持口腔肌肉高度灵活! : }. [2 b9 z+ w, F4 L7 S
1. It's up to you.(由你决定。) " s; k0 M3 s4 z& u& W4 d
2. I envy [羡慕]you.(我羡慕你。)   b9 b, x3 Y3 k
3. How can I get in touch with you? : K" L% ~8 _# E
4. Where can I wash my hands? (请问洗手间在哪里?)
! e& l5 m4 O/ K: e+ f* K! @% ~5. What's the weather like today?(今天天气如何?)
0 D& p, p- Y3 G5 p6 Y- ]+ F6. Where are you headed [朝…方向行进]? (你要到哪里去?)
9 L. M$ |# ~4 I7 n3 o7. I wasn't born yesterday.(我又不是三岁小孩。) : w- x% ?+ g2 P% \* S2 a' Q. B
8. What do you do for relaxation[消遣、娱乐]?(你做什么消遣?) , [, ?8 E5 g+ ^
9. It’s a small world.(世界真小!) : X/ }1 Z! K$ B1 ?
10. It’s my treat[请客、款待] this time.(这次我请客!)
. g2 A2 P1 w, p' c, t11. The sooner the better. (越快越好。)
0 I  b( ^& S, J# R8 w+ n12. When is the most convenient [方便的;便利的] time for you?
/ A3 d9 O+ ]' @1 ]/ B. k, q13. Take your time.(慢慢来/别着急。)
9 U  k" ^% G  M/ |. k  `' K14. I'm mad about Bruce Lee.(我迷死李小龙了。) 6 J% ?4 F$ L4 W& t$ m6 k
   I'm crazy[着迷的;狂热爱好的] about rock music. (我对摇滚乐很着迷。)
3 `, y* a# N! c3 ?* C/ M* B15. How do I address you?(我怎么称呼你?) : d" P; ^! ^4 _" M% ]9 q, v) L4 @
16. What was your name again? (请再说一次名字好吗?) & n) O! u) _( I9 X, Z8 p( Z
17. Would you care for[喜欢] a cop of coffee?(要被咖啡吗?) & e, g# Q. {8 c8 ~, \  Q& C
18. She turns me off.(她使我厌烦。) + t9 H# |( S9 ^; N0 b& z
19. So far so good.(目前为止,一切都好。)
4 x% V# t, L) e7 o1 T: O6 n20. It drives[逼迫;迫使] me crazy.(它把握逼疯了。) ( g; ^* A+ X- i( ?4 p6 J3 c# x' ]
21. She never showed up[出席;露面].(她一直没有出现。) ( K- ~" U7 T" n- T; L1 A; p
22. That's not like him.(那不象是他的风格。) 7 w4 \/ L6 S1 T0 [
23. I couldn't get through.(电话打不通。) ( @5 c% g, N+ @
24. I got sick and tired of hotels.(我讨厌旅馆。) 4 E' M0 d; ?7 J  C1 |* @5 X
25. Be my guest.(请便、别客气)
' _. _" \/ k2 P. h7 v/ G7 c0 y26. Can you keep an eye on my bag?(帮我看一下包好吗?)
/ A2 y8 n1 A0 E27. Let's keep in touch.(让我们保持联系。)
* F6 @4 d6 a5 H2 G3 q/ p# {28. Let's call it a day[决定或同意暂时或永久停止(进行某事)]. " Z+ k( u0 y3 v* L% U* @
29. I couldn't help[避免;阻止] it.(我没办法。) 3 Z/ ?* Y# d- V% S
30. Something's come up[发生/出现].(有点事/出事了) 5 P% b- \5 ^: S( }6 L4 V  ]
31. Let's get to the point[要点/核心问题].(让我们来谈要点。)
3 Y! w% {6 M2 S! _3 ~32. Keep that in mind.(记住那件事。)
' ~" i0 A2 c' E, L33. That was a close call.(太危险了/千钧一发)
4 D  J) B, R$ J+ T34. I'll be looking forward to it.(我将期待这一天。)
0 [" f; B4 e$ ^9 Y& @  Z35. Chances are slim[渺茫的;微小的].(机会很小。) 8 H: ^( j. {0 p% i# B2 B; a! l
36. Far from it.(一点也不。) % [6 d9 o9 M. \* p8 t+ B& j4 m
37. I’m behind in my work.(我工作进度落后了。) ; \& o1 g" K5 d  o: d* ]7 t  _
38. It's a pain in the neck[麻烦的事(人)].(那真是件麻烦事)
( o8 x. n( L$ `3 Z39. We're in the same boat.(我们处境相同。)
; T" j8 p3 l( z. B8 f3 z/ T40. My mouth is watering.(我在流口水了。) . v, \: H% C% y$ X( p: f
41. What do you recommend?(你推荐什么?)
( P' g" W8 G. ^; }, b; N0 k42. I ache all over.(我浑身酸痛。)
' D% _' N/ {) m0 F! I3 z43. I have a runny nose.(我流鼻涕。) ! Q$ i; S+ Z" L1 E' D
44. It's out of the question.(这是不可能的。)
2 D  n; b! [/ U  n3 m. |! Y" Z/ _45. Do you have any openings?(你们有空缺吗?) 8 i% Z. O( M7 E, o' D
46. It doesn't make any difference.(没什么差别/无所谓。) % l' N0 f) R* r% r! p8 @
47. I'm fed up[极其厌烦] with him.(我受够他了。) . h9 {6 W& G& I% w% G$ W, p, e0 _
48. You can count on[指望;依赖] us.(你可以信赖我们。)
8 D3 h4 e3 d( l+ q# B: T9 }49. It doesn't work.(坏了;不动了。)   ^! ~" q. \& H
50.It's better than nothing.(总比什么都没有好。) " }$ Z" @  m( t* F5 z( ?- i: Z& W

+ k. V8 D- E6 a. i) B$ _" w  ~/ J2 f
51. Think nothing of it.(别放在心上。) 1 I/ x" D' q: L- c5 }: t8 ^
52. I'm not myself today.(我今天心神不宁。)
2 Y3 h. x- w9 ]! m* w- ?53. I have a sweet tooth.(我喜欢吃甜食。)
# @8 Q. ?% N/ a5 \. n% k54. I can't express[表示;表达;表明] myself very well in English.
6 v  q/ }- Y3 t+ B5 J" N(我不能很好地用英语表达自己。)
8 ?3 l& k: f2 M* C# g2 I: n$ ~, R3 W55. For the time being.(暂时;暂且;目前)
' l$ O2 z/ F/ p  d8 v# j4 K56. This milk has gone bad.(这牛奶变质了。) # I4 D. x& q8 Z- [  g
57. Don't beat around the bush. (别拐弯抹角了。) $ A! ?) @! F/ |8 d) Y2 Y
58. It's up in the air[悬而未决].(尚未确定。)
5 z7 w/ D8 m  M6 g/ J59. Math is beyond[对某人而言难以想象/理解/估计] me.(我对数学无能为力。)
6 I5 R' {7 P5 s) ?( N60. It slipped my mind.(我忘了。)
4 q/ E+ p/ W% Q4 q* t% O- b, R61. You can't please[使人感到满意和愉快] everyone.(你不可能讨好每一个人。) # F$ t; z; Q, I; J5 o
62. I'm working on[着手;从事] it.(我正在努力。)
1 o5 k# D& S: J# o% H# C63. You bet!(当然!) ' T; Q4 ?) [& @* R' c
64. Drop me a line[短信].(写封信给我)
  P" F/ L: h' [65. Are you pulling my leg[同某人开玩笑;取笑]?(你在开我玩笑吗?)
( V/ p/ t+ G- w0 Y66. Sooner or later.(迟早会的。)
* B9 @& k6 Z3 Z2 J- n) J0 \67. I'll keep my ears open.(我会留意的。) : L" ], j5 r. H2 ?4 [1 j
68. It isn't much.(那是微不足道的。) & L) M6 X: p9 R2 e
69. Neck and neck.(不分上下。) 2 l  m4 T% R- P, h& \
70. I'm feeling under the weather.(我觉得不舒服/精神不好/情绪低落。) 9 r6 x2 x$ x$ u9 v% D; E' `4 M; u
71. Don't get me wrong[误解].(不要误会我。) 5 ]' S$ s' M5 \3 F9 S" ?4 C0 O
72. I'm under a lot of pressure.(我压力很大。) ; x! e+ j. R' Z1 d- }
73. You're the boss.(听你的。) ; {+ u: R$ `! C$ [: |4 X, P# }2 z5 _. z
74. It doesn't make any sense!(毫无意义!)
+ z1 s& {3 x( \) T# g" g75. If I were in your shoes[处在某人的位置].(如果我是你的话。)
8 T  `" i5 ~5 e: n1 K76. What's this regarding?(这是关于哪方面的?) ' U/ R) P, S6 t  K* F
77. Over my dead body!(休想!)
# C. ]+ M+ @2 y% d0 \/ h9 b78. Can you give me a hand[帮手;援助]?(你能帮个忙吗?)
4 v  y6 f8 D$ X$ j3 N* ^79. We have thirty minutes to kill[消磨;打发(时间)].(我们有三十分钟空闲时间。)
0 L, N, Z* g3 L# C80. Whatever you say.(随便你。) * }/ \* n7 e& J% i- }' |
81. It'll come to me.(我会想起来的。) : z/ e' ?$ N3 y) O& p
82. You name[具体地(说出来)] it!(你说出来。)
& j' o* m1 N- L  S83. Time will tell.(时间会证明的。)
8 w) T* k4 L1 I1 s- z9 F84. I will play it by ear[见机行事;临时现做].(我会见机行事的;到时候再说。)
6 c& F. U9 o' }! i85. You should take advantage of[利用] it.(你应该好好利用这个机会。) 9 R, I0 w/ s/ ^! L
86. Let's talk over coffee.(我们边喝边谈。)
8 U6 G! B) z$ }. C9 R87. Take it easy.(轻松一点;别紧张;放松放松;再见。) " Y" i1 d9 m" ^8 K; `% c% J7 V
[这是美国人最喜欢说的话,也可作离别用语。]
3 F6 E& j- d/ g, f5 F; @88. I'm easy to please[使…高兴;讨…喜欢].(我很容易取悦/相处。)
& Z1 s8 w8 Y6 W1 T89. Let's give him a big hand.(让我们热烈鼓掌。)
+ }/ ~' f+ L4 w- ^. f90. As far as I'm concerned.(就我而言。)
& r) G9 H( i9 H0 Q% N91. I'm all mixed up.(我全搞混了。) " i- Q$ q# W8 H% }% w- _, d
92. Let's get together one of these days.(找一天聚聚。)
* D% m6 K' C/ ^93. He's behind the times.(他落伍了/跟不上时代了。) 6 h7 U! ~) E) V2 R
94. I'm pressed for time.(我时间紧迫。)
. u: k/ m% X1 C( T: I- R95. I'm up to my ears[忙得不可开交;深陷于某事物中] in work.(我忙死了。) : [1 W  ^# [( _& u' z9 D" [0 r6 W
96. You can't do this to me.(你不能这么对我。) 2 d6 R3 A0 }- A  O
97. Just to be on the safe side. (为了安全起见。) 8 O: d8 G" L8 i$ {2 L
98. I hope I didn't offend you.(希望没有冒犯你。)
9 V$ w' t6 v( U% b" V. R' [99. It won't take much time.(不会花很长时间的。)
) ^8 W( Z+ {5 Z3 F8 _+ E# q100. It's been a long time.(好久不见了。)
0 Q: `9 A! {; u101. It’s nothing.(小事情;不足挂齿。)
# i& @1 Q$ I+ D7 D/ ~102. It’s a long story.(说来话长。) 1 |& A! G) u% H0 h
103. It's about time.(时间差不多了。) ; u  v- T' N. ^
104. It's incredible.(难以置信!)
0 o2 c; _: P! V3 n) C8 E( G/ S105. It's hard to say.(难说。) * O2 L4 K/ g4 \, A0 g/ n
106. I can't imagine why.(我想不通为什么。)
2 I; F- j+ G1 r3 l  L# Q107. That can't be.(不可能。)
4 [& _: {: w: D' p108. That's really something.(真了不起。) " z% @1 {: z4 O/ w# u/ G4 f
109. Are you sure?(你确信吗?)
. |/ t9 W8 a  ^6 x/ _8 P6 t; t4 V110. Are you crazy?(你疯了吗?)
9 A( g- a) T! K3 n; \  O! L  j: A' l# X9 l111. Excuse me for a moment.(失陪一会儿。)
/ p3 z6 x, `" h  A# _( p$ i112. I mean it. I'm serious. I'm no kidding!(我是认真的。) " e* I/ [( G* S9 v0 d$ X; s
113. I'll consider this matter.(我会考虑这件事的。) ' f  r# p# M8 J( B; F% Y' H+ X
114. I'll do something about it.(我会想办法的。) 6 V5 B8 x* p8 `6 C* R! i9 m
115. What are you talking about?(你在说些什么?)
" j( z# M& Z9 v  _116. I'm afraid I can't.(恐怕我不行。)
4 ~- t, R/ v, Q( K  |117. I'm dying[很想] to see you.(我真想见你。)
) B& i( M; E* p  E118. I'm flattered.(过奖了。) . C  A( {. q& C7 i# N+ t
119. I'm not in the mood.(我没心情。) 4 X& V  V  \( [
120. I'm so scared.(我怕极了。)
9 r/ y& j9 r4 ~: |( [( H! H8 e) }121. I can't make[赶上] it.(我去不了/我赶不上。)
3 Y) g0 \+ {& O) j; {$ f3 q5 H: a122. You can never tell.(不知道/谁也没把握。)
: O; q/ e$ _( b9 ^' |% i123. I won't buy[相信;接受] you story.(我不信你那一套。)
/ P& q! _+ \2 w+ d4 O124. It hurts like hell!(疼死啦!) 5 x: p+ Y, e6 o' N' k2 ~; O
125. It can't be helped.(无能为力。)
2 f6 O, L2 x% _: T126. Sorry to bother you.(抱歉打扰你。[事前]) 6 H6 v  v4 o( m+ H, @9 [* Y9 _3 k
Sorry to have bothered you.(抱歉打扰你。[事后]) % a5 U7 @9 D* G/ I9 S
127. I'm always punctual.(我总是很准时。) / }  ^8 m1 n+ t1 {# a; \5 d4 U
128. You may leave it to me.(交给我来办。) ( K5 j$ _! B  V6 O
129. I wish I could.(不行。)[委婉表达法]
  h' u0 |& i" k$ m* @4 k130. What's the rush?(什么事那么匆忙?)
! z+ i- u; O, J# L9 ^131. What's so funny/(有什么好笑的?)
0 X9 I9 P5 y  L* c" ?132. I couldn't agree more.(我完全同意。) + J$ o/ X8 ~2 s; l+ R  i
133. Stay out of this matter, please.(请别管这事。) , v% U" r# p3 `4 B9 f
134. Don't just shake you head.(别光摇头,想想办法!) + I2 v# W# ?7 i# ~6 c
135. Don't jump to conclusions.(别仓促/过早下结论。)
% J0 W0 y! A! z& y136. That was a lousy movie.(那电影糟透了!)
# ]0 z4 D4 `' ?1 G137. Have you thought about staying home?(是否考虑在家呆着?) 4 J4 l( H0 s0 `4 V8 P
138. I'll come. I give you my word.(我会来的。我向你保证。) & c0 D' n, z8 J- T. @
139. I swear I'll never tell anyone.(我发誓不告诉任何人。) ! H8 i+ Y% d: l  M& g  A
140. I'll make it up to you.(我会赔偿的。)
% C: g$ D* F, d; T141. I'm very / really / terribly / awfully / extremely sorry.(十分抱歉!) 6 D! a4 ^' y1 i5 c* R7 l# H
142. Forgive me for breaking my promise.(原谅我食言。) : y2 `' ?: o- @( \- X! [
143. Let's forgive and forget.(让我们摈弃前嫌。) 2 T6 z5 H( k- L1 R3 R) Z2 |
144. I've heard so much about you!(久仰大名!)
$ I) p* y0 L2 G; m145. Don't underestimate me.(别小看我。) 7 X3 P2 L6 d0 z5 j' [% l' C4 {, y
146. She gives me a headache.(她让我头疼。)
3 N. E8 [7 c$ x5 C; P* [147. It's very annoying.(真烦人。)
+ I$ ~, b5 B8 I/ U148. He often fails to keep his word.(他常常不遵守诺言。) : R6 z1 S. }" Y  I4 y: S
149. You made me feel ashamed of myself.(你让我感到羞愧。)
& E7 v) V; Q' U9 y/ Z' }, W- n150. I hope it turns out all right.(我希望结果很好。)
! u. L  P7 W1 k+ _151. I can't handle this alone.(我无法单独处理这事。) 3 T$ z: D4 [3 M$ l/ f4 m
152. How long will it take to have this radio fixed?(修理这收音机要多久?) ; p0 _. _0 }+ i! {2 A' ^3 C
153. Come to me if you're in any difficulty.(有困难来找我。) 5 [$ c4 Y6 t' f) l
154. Who do you think you are?(你以为你是谁?) 5 }8 r9 S: [: t7 A) }
155. You're wasting you breath.(你在白费口舌。)
$ N, R5 G; O/ t) U156. It doesn't seem like that.(似乎不象是那样。)
' q4 _% C9 u% z157. Don't get on my nerves!(不要搅得我心烦。) $ y. o$ l! i" ^3 E6 \+ ^6 s  `/ Y1 z
158. Everything will be fine.(一切都会很好。)
- A0 D: ^( J; K' L3 f. j159. I'll be ready in a few minutes.(再过几分钟就好了。) # m; w: i3 g& A6 v3 ]' l# e3 B8 S3 `9 J
160. I wonder what happened to him.(我不知道他出什么事了。) $ A+ l" v( H0 O  G) w
161. You are just trying to save face.(你只是想挽回面子。) / B) F( |/ M8 _7 U
162. His argument doesn't hold water.(他的论点站不住脚。) 1 O4 M( S* J8 y" c! [" l# {. n, m- [
163. Your face tells it all.(你的表情透露了一切。)
8 |% q: Y4 n% s' n( R8 b+ `164. The days are getting longer.(白天越来越长了。) ! E2 `# l- N) `8 e# `% t- ]7 \
165. You've got to do something.(你一定要想办法。) $ D5 y8 a. t+ c* j
166. I hope this will teach you a lesson.(希望这会给你一个教训。) 7 k+ l8 e( w- i1 ~0 `2 h
167. I feel younger than ever.(我觉得比以前年轻。)
( g2 Q( w. A! I, t/ u. ]! o168. It's a hard job, but I hope he can make it. 1 W2 E. Z1 r. w2 }6 b
(这不是件容易的差事,但我希望他能做到。)
1 r& L* \. E6 A# ^% t169. Don't look wise.(别自作聪明。)
& i: K. T5 F/ N# K170. I'm afraid all my efforts were in vain.(我担心我的努力全白费了。) 9 q4 E% L  }. W& z9 j
171. What happened to you memory?(你的记性是怎么搞的?) : J; S, ~& _- ^: n+ e
172. You're going too far!(你太过分了!)
2 M% J, E, U9 M' V173. Don't bury your head in the sand.(不要逃避现实。) $ H5 m4 p2 k" q- c
174. I have no other choice.(我别无选择。)
1 V. q  N' J0 R+ M1 i175. I don't have the nerve to do it.(我没胆/勇气去做。) ) x; n: t2 M. E* H
176. It's a matter of life and death.(事关生死。) ) Q5 w) v; |5 u, t
177. Nothing works.(什么都不对劲儿。) 6 H* Y: [- Z& U. U+ J7 r
178. Money will come and go.(钱乃身外之物。)
2 Z% L& _' Q5 w9 c% z, f* t7 @179. He's been behind bars for almost 30 years.(他坐了将近30年牢。) 3 n5 X/ w0 r* \' Y% O5 p" b& X& s
180. If I had known that, I could have helped you.
8 J$ ]( H0 R& P: R* k& C(假如我早知道,我就能帮你了。)[最实用的虚拟语气]
0 O: D) i& r" O0 q8 s: a3 @181. I couldn't care less.(我不在乎。) ) M6 Y5 X0 M. O, O9 f2 U, q4 B' b
182. You have my word.(我保证。)
* i& V' Z% N9 O183. He hit the ceiling at the news.(他听到那消息暴跳如雷/大发雷霆。)
6 W7 t5 P, j. C" I184. I don't mind staying up late.(我不在乎熬夜。)
% p' f6 x( R! n( b185. You're too outspoken.(你太直率了。) ; B) h* ?7 s$ C! |4 t
186. I can't afford it.(我承担/买不起。)
- x; w: @6 C; ^$ q187. I think it's a reasonable price.(我觉得这是个合理的价钱。)
7 O! b% N* p( j4 e% w/ P  q+ ^188. I'd like to try on these hats.(我想试试这些帽子。)
1 k" D+ R$ l& q* Y189. He puts me to shame.(他使我蒙羞。) - M; G6 c! D3 \7 x$ D
190. Every dog has his day.(凡人皆有得意时。) - K, x, U, I1 u
191. Don't give me any excuses.(不要给我任何理由。)
5 P: t; V! n$ R192. Are you out of you mind?(你疯了吗?) ' t2 P1 b' j! K( a9 L0 f+ Y
193. He's been everywhere.(他到处都去过了。)
0 p8 }4 ~& ]3 h3 X+ ]194. What's bothering you?(什么在困扰你?)
! n) T. _' t# s' ^! T195. Who is to blame?(该怪谁?)
" {! o' f( G. d8 Q196. There're a lot of rumors going around.(很多流言流传着。) 6 \+ {& K6 j& X. B3 s: |
197. I don't feel up to that.(我觉得不能胜任那工作。)
0 i6 Y8 K. J/ H1 b9 Y. r4 t198. I'm mad at myself.(我生自己的气。)
9 I6 ?" Q$ ]" T) H& g199. It's raining cats and dogs.(下着倾盆大雨。)
  {# Y: ~* J  D, v) c$ v  }200. The sky is getting very cloudy.(天空的云越来越多了。) 1 ?7 l* S. H2 t6 ?* I3 t- S
201. You won't get away with this.(你逃不掉惩罚的。)
6 R) T2 z  O! Z202. I'm tired of going to school day after day.(我厌倦每天上学。) 0 t. j" c: b- s; {. h% }1 C/ g
203. Who am I supposed to see?(我应该去见谁?)
& N; p9 i8 e9 d204. His idea is childish.(他的想法很幼稚。)
) N  g% t2 P, p8 s/ n# ?! J1 w205. I need small change.(我需要零钱。)
5 U- {( k* f. l( s, I206. Don't try to brainwash me.(别想给我洗脑。)
% k1 H5 O' S- k- l/ B( k207. I don't seem to have any luck today.(我今天运气不好。)
3 k1 A- W4 l: u. @- V208. That reminds me.(那提醒了我。) ( H% C/ A$ T8 d1 S0 M
209. What the hell are you doing?(你到底在做什么?)
% L$ _! o8 q. e6 c( u210. I can't seem to get to sleep.(我好象睡不着。) ) \" l% S2 e& `1 n
211. You look very serious about something.(你似乎有很严重的事。) ; m# L- G, l2 k, o8 i( `! Z
212. I hope I'm not in the way.(我希望没有造成妨碍。) - \+ d3 R6 @6 b) p7 i+ J
213. What are you so excited about?(什么事让你如此兴奋?) 1 E& u+ }. S, X% X1 r) F
214. Tell me about you trouble.(把你的烦恼告诉我。) ; R: c# x" C! U, _/ U- p
215. I feel much better now.(我感觉好多了。)
& ]8 {. f- F6 H216. I hope you will get well soon.(希望你很快会恢复。)
- e9 z6 N" e2 A+ l* H217. She is sick in bed.(她卧病在床。) % p' N( ~/ k4 f& g( r
218. I have a slight fever.(我轻微发烧。) 1 B: v. O) r, W6 g; N% T
219. A fool never learns.(傻瓜永远学不会。)
0 }+ f9 O: q' A220. This is the schedule for tomorrow.(这是明天的日程安排。)
4 Z6 ~! p3 Z9 A. Z221. How late are you open?(你们营业到多晚?)
: o( C) `6 A6 K222. I'm here on business.(我来这里出差。)
7 u) Y4 i7 L% ]" C  W0 _+ Y$ [223. What's Hong Kong famous for?(香港以什么闻名?) ' i2 H" [* L* T: h/ s
224. What brings you to Beijing?(什么风把你吹到北京来的?)
9 @" ?1 V+ H8 Y9 R( J: N& I) D225. She looks blue.(她满面忧伤。)
; O$ t1 I0 K( c8 O/ S226. I just don't know what to say.(我就是不知道说什么。)
" ^, D! k* i2 O5 t2 Z227. Let's have fun tonight.(今晚让我们乐一乐。) 5 s. O( `: h: K+ I
228. Thank you for coming to see me off.(谢谢你来为我送行。)
